![]() It’s always interesting to me to get these types of games; let me see if I can verbalize the mish mash of thoughts I have about this particular game. You see Alien Shooter Vengeance (ASV) is a throw-back game that has an awful lot of thanking to do to some other classic PC games. From Crusader to Fallout to Warcraft, ASV tries to take some of PC’s most popular ideas from 8-10 years ago and make a non-stop action extravaganza. What ends up is a surprisingly enjoyable actioner that small children should never, ever watch. OK, so the setup in ASV is a little thin. In a war-torn future America, mercenaries regularly fill in to assist the military, the police, or whatever. As the game ramps up you select from a cadre of mercenaries pre-built all with various strengths and weaknesses. What’s cool though is that you can pick from a selection of innate abilities that will help in future portions of the game. Now normally these abilities are what you would typically expect, but in this go round, you can choose to be a professional boxer, exceptional learner or other traits, my favorite being 'vampire.' From there you get several other skill points in which to distribute over the more regular list of abilities, strength, intelligence, heavy weaponry and more. Once your character is created/selected, you are dumped off at a research facility that has been experiencing some serious 'bug' problems. The military is stretched thin and there have been outbreaks of attacks all throughout the base. But first things first, you have got to get into the base and since the front gate has been damaged, well. This is where I realized that I may be playing a diamond in the rough. You see, each level has tons of things to find and a whole bunch of secret locations, and I personally love this style of setup. ![]() The game often has more then one solution to the random problems that pop up. That whole scenario in the beginning, well after realizing I had not found a single secret when the level was over, I went back and replayed it. Doing so, I found two of the three secrets and more importantly, managed to get into the base without using the dynamite I had found to blow the front gate. The game wants, no wait, begs you to get out there and look for little things out of the ordinary. While running down a corridor, you may choose to shoot that crack in the wall, doing so opens up a secret. Strange looking electrical panel? Go press it, what do you know? Another secret. 500 aliens bum rushing you? Shoot that barrel of rocket fuel someone carelessly left out. It was what the Dr. Ordered for me since I haven’t played a game where you run-and-gun adventure like this in a long time. By the way, the game is seen from a fixed 3/4-view perspective to give the whole retro look its full compliment. Now the initial default controls were a little different in the beginning. You move your character around using the arrow keys and you point him/her in the direction you want with the mouse thanks to a targeting reticule that you replaces the cursor mark. The wheel on the mouse rotates through your weapons and other then the need to go to your character bio screen for upgrades when you level up or to examine your inventory, that’s pretty much it. The game automatically opens doors if you have the ability to do so (picked up a keycard) or activates elevators, PCs, generators or whatever.
